Credit Acceptance CEO Brett Roberts' 2007 pay jumps 603% to $8.7M

Credit Acceptance reported fiscal year 2007 executive compensation information on April 10, 2008.
In 2007, six executives at Credit Acceptance received on average a compensation package of $1.8M, a 266% increase compared to previous year.

Brett A. Roberts, Chief Executive Officer, received $8.7M in total, which increased by 603% compared to 2006. 91% of Roberts' compensation, or $7.9M, was in stock awards. Roberts also received $800K in salary.
Steven M. Jones, President, received a compensation package of $602K, which increased by 24% compared to previous year. 83% of the compensation package, or $500K, was in salary.
Kenneth S. Booth, Chief Financial Officer, earned $497K in 2007, a 46% increase compared to previous year.
Donald A. Foss, Chairman, received $476K in 2007, which is the same as previous year.
Michael W. Knoblauch, Senior Vice President — Loan Servicing, earned $474K in 2007, a 2% increase compared to previous year.
Michael P. Miotto, Chief Information Officer, received $314K in 2007, which increases by 1402% compared to 2006.
